This book uniquely combines networks and parallel algorithms offering a generally advanced audience a fundamental understanding of parallel computing technology. Featuring communication networks that form the architectural basis of almost all parallel computing, the author describes their capabilities, limitations, and use in solving specific algorithmic problems with a simple, intuitive style.
